Output 8bdc7c6028fe326e779ae96e78d550b007cbc3d9c9a5a7dd6bd023915411bec6:0

value
29860589
script pubkey
OP_0 OP_PUSHBYTES_20 adc5af09e1576890461a3a2d46ae3c2f1885c651
address
bc1q4hz67z0p2a5fq3s68gk5dt3u9uvgt3j3djxnzt
transaction
8bdc7c6028fe326e779ae96e78d550b007cbc3d9c9a5a7dd6bd023915411bec6
spent
true